Swimmers hit Bartlett pool

As the Palmer High School football team took the field Friday night the Palmer High swim team was exiting the Bartlett pool. This past Friday the Palmer swim team had a tri-meet with Bartlett and Chugiak high schools. The meet was probably the best second meet of the season we at Palmer could have hoped for. While PHS didn't win the meet, they did have several individual and team successes.

The Palmer girls' team tried something new for the A medley relay; senior Aurora Johnson swam the 50 backstroke, and I swam the 50 butterfly which has not happened outside the SOHI Pentathlon, which is this coming weekend.

The boys' medley relay had quite a success getting second place. The boys also went on to later win the 200 freestyle relay. Those were only a few occurrences of Palmer getting into the top three, though that's not what the biggest success at the meet was. The team came to start gaining on our biggest competitor, the stopwatch. Individual PR's were being threatened this past meet, which is amazing considering how early in the season this is. All in all the football team was not the only one to start their weekend on a good note.

Whitney Bostick is on the swim team at Palmer High School.
